TLF/DAT Earth Fault Tests - Primary Current Injection

Follow the below steps to perform the TLF/DAT earth fault test - primary current injection:

  1. Select the required CT ratio using 12 pin connectors on the PCBA board.

  2. Replace both the fuses with temporary shorting links on PCBA board.

  3. Connect 3-phase shorting link (200 A rated) at L1, L2, and L3 connections of bushing.

  4. Connect the primary injection test equipment as shown in below Figure – Schematic Diagram of TLF/DAT Earth Fault Tests - Primary Current Injection.

  5. Close the disconnector and circuit breaker (respective ring switch mechanism) to Main ON.

  6. Select the earth fault sensitivity using the 2 pin connector as shown in Figure – Earth Fault Sensitivity.

  7. Inject a primary current instantaneously (pulse) in accordance with the below Table – Range Phase Under Test, to help ensuring the correct actions result and the tripping levels are within the tolerance.

  8. Repeat steps 1 to 7 for remaining parts of phases (and CT ratio if required).
